α-Neo-Endorphin Analog refers to a modified derivative of the opioid peptide α-Neo-Endorphin, designed to enhance stability, receptor specificity, or bioactivity. These analogs often incorporate amino acid substitutions, truncations, or chemical modifications (e.g., amidation, D-amino acids) to improve resistance to enzymatic degradation and binding affinity for μ, δ, or κ opioid receptors. Retaining analgesic and immunomodulatory properties, they are utilized in pharmacological research to investigate opioid receptor activation mechanisms, structure-activity relationships, and potential therapeutic applications for pain management, addiction therapies, and psychiatric disorders. Their versatility makes them valuable tools for drug development and understanding endogenous opioid signaling pathways.
Chemical Formula: C66H102N20O13
Molecular Weight: 1383.68
Sequence: Tyr-Gly-Gly-Phe-Leu-Arg-Lys-Tyr-Arg-Pro-Lys-NH2
